7 minutes ago, Maroon said:

 

The arch is immediately recognizable, and if you know the St. Louis flag the rivers make a lot of sense. 

 

Agreed that the floating SC ain't great.

The arch is very noticeable (should be yellow but I digress), but I have to disagree with you on the rivers.

 

spacer.png

 

In the crest, the rivers are straight lines that run parallel to the arch and perpendicular to it, but on the flag, the rivers are wavy (defining them as rivers) and meet at a single, defined point to suggestion confluence (the fleur-de-lis).

 

spacer.png

 

The crest, to me, doesn't suggest rivers, it suggest the crossbar of an A and some lines that look like New Mexico United. I have to be told that those are rivers, and I still don't see it. That's an example of failed symbolism, because they tried to get a little too cutesy with it and ended up confusing the viewer.
